What’s involved in a House Inspection?

Here's what really happens when you get a house inspection:

1. We start with the roof. The inspection is conducted from the rooftop if possible, and through high powered binoculars if unsafe conditions exist, (ie: rain and snow, excessive height.)

2. Next we’ll go to the exterior of the house and look at the siding.

3. The Garage is our next stop where we’ll go over all its structures with a fine tooth comb to make sure it’s sound. This includes roofing, gutters, siding, foundation, windows, flooring, electric, and doors.

4. We spend a heck of a lot of time in basements and crawl spaces and that’s because they’re the heart of the home. They contain the foundation and framing members and house all of the major heating appliances.

5. Once we move into the interior we’ll give kitchens and bathrooms a really hard look to make sure all their plumbing fixtures function as they’re supposed to and that they’re structurally sound. In all rooms of the house we’re looking for cracks and bulges, warped and bowed floors and we trace those back to their source. Windows and receptacles will also be checked in each room.

6. We have a particular fondness for attics—specifically walk-up attics. Never the less, attic crawlspaces will be crawled into and all rafters and roof decking will be inspected for structural integrity and signs of water and past fire damage. Insulation and ventilation are also evaluated at this time.
